Languedoc: Good to know

What visit in Languedoc?

Stretching along France’s Mediterranean coast, Languedoc is the country’s largest wine-producing region and one of its most diverse. From sun-drenched plains to terraced vineyards framed by the Pyrenees and the Massif Central, Languedoc offers a rich mosaic of terroirs. Once recognized mainly for quantity, the region has evolved dramatically, now renowned for quality-driven, expressive wines that range from bold reds and aromatic whites to sparkling wines and fresh rosés. It’s a land where innovation meets tradition, offering something for every wine lover.

Wine tourism in Languedoc is an immersive experience blending natural beauty, ancient history, and vineyard hospitality. Across appellations like Minervois, Corbières, Pic Saint-Loup, Faugères, and Limoux, visitors can discover family-run domaines and modern estates. Wine tastings often unfold beside Cathar castles, Roman roads, or along the scenic Canal du Midi. The diversity of the landscape—coastal vineyards, hilltop towns, and Mediterranean garrigue—makes each wine route unique and filled with stories waiting to be shared.

Which food to taste in Languedoc?

Languedoc cuisine celebrates its Mediterranean roots and inland heartiness. On the coast, oysters, mussels, and grilled fish pair perfectly with Picpoul de Pinet or crisp white blends. Further inland, dishes like cassoulet, duck confit, and wild boar stew match beautifully with robust reds based on Grenache, Syrah, Mourvèdre, and Carignan. Meals often feature local olive oils, goat cheeses, and aromatic herbs like thyme and rosemary. Whether in a seaside bistro or rural auberge, food in Languedoc is a celebration of bold flavors and local identity.

Which wines to taste in Languedoc?

Languedoc’s grape diversity is unparalleled in France. Red wines typically feature Grenache, Syrah, Mourvèdre, and Carignan, while some blends also include Merlot or Cabernet Sauvignon. Whites highlight Grenache Blanc, Clairette, Marsanne, Roussanne, Viognier, and the unique Picpoul. In Limoux, the region’s historic sparkling wines are made with Mauzac, Chardonnay, and Chenin Blanc. With over 100 permitted grape varieties and flexible blending rules, winemakers in Languedoc craft wines that express both terroir and creativity.

Which is the best season to visit Languedoc?

Each season in Languedoc offers its own allure. Spring awakens the vineyards and fills the countryside with wild herbs and blossoms. Summer brings long, sunny days and gentle sea breezes, helping grapes ripen with balance and intensity. Harvest begins in late August and continues into early autumn, a festive period filled with local wine events and tastings. Autumn paints the landscape in gold and rust, perfect for touring. Mild winters offer quieter visits, ideal for exploring cellars and tasting aged vintages in peace.

What things to do in Languedoc?

Start your journey in Montpellier, a vibrant city blending tradition and modern flair, then head inland to Pic Saint-Loup for dramatic scenery and structured reds. Travel west toward Carcassonne to discover Minervois and Corbières, where medieval castles overlook sweeping vineyards. Continue toward Béziers or Narbonne for coastal wines and sunlit beaches. For a unique experience, visit Limoux to sample sparkling Blanquette and Crémant wines. Whether you're here for a weekend or a full wine escape, Languedoc promises diverse wines, welcoming winemakers, and unforgettable landscapes.
